Understanding the Problem

Packaging damage problems in high-speed fulfillment can occur due to various factors, including poor packaging design πŸ—‘οΈ, inadequate materials πŸ“¦, and insufficient protection during shipping 🚒. Other contributing factors may include:

Inadequate Testing

Insufficient testing of packaging materials and designs can lead to a lack of understanding of how they will perform in real-world shipping scenarios πŸ“Š. This can result in packaging damage problems, such as crushed or punctured boxes, damaged products, and compromised packaging integrity 🚨.

Ineffective Material Selection

Choosing the wrong materials for packaging can also contribute to packaging damage problems 🌟. For example, using flimsy or low-quality materials can lead to packaging collapse or failure during shipping πŸ“‰.

Poor Packaging Design

Inadequate packaging design can also lead to packaging damage problems πŸ“ˆ. For example, packaging that is too large or too small for the product can cause damage during shipping, while packaging with inadequate cushioning or support can lead to product damage πŸ€•.

Solution Overview

To solve packaging damage problems in high-speed fulfillment, it is essential to implement a comprehensive approach that addresses packaging design, material selection, and testing πŸ“. This can include:

Design for Shipping

Designing packaging with shipping in mind can help minimize packaging damage problems πŸ“¦. This includes using robust materials, designing packaging with adequate cushioning and support, and ensuring that packaging is the right size for the product πŸ“.

Material Selection and Testing

Selecting high-quality materials and testing packaging designs can also help prevent packaging damage problems πŸ§ͺ. This includes testing packaging materials for strength, durability, and resistance to damage, as well as testing packaging designs for performance in various shipping scenarios πŸ“Š.

Automated Packaging Systems

Implementing automated packaging systems can also help minimize packaging damage problems πŸ€–. These systems can help ensure consistent packaging quality, reduce packaging errors, and improve packaging efficiency πŸ“ˆ.
